About this Bangalore pre stamp cover
COV-2984 is a Bangalore pre stamp cover of 29 July 1819 bearing the Bangalore HG 2 handstamp, struck in black, recorded in the census of Bangalore postal history — the office known today as Bengaluru, Madras Presidency. What is a pre stamp cover?
29th July 1819 cover “Post Paid Bangalore” to Madras.
2 images of COV-2984 are recorded (front, back); the Bangalore HG 2 mark itself is recorded in use 1803–1825.
